Contents:
Introduction -- Creation : Rosemary Radford Ruether and feminist theology -- What does it mean to be human in God's image? -- Exodus : Gustavo Gutirrez and liberation theology -- How does Christian faith relate to socioeconomic conditions? -- Conquest : Reinhold Neibuhr and Christian realism -- How should Christians employ power in a fallen world? -- Exile : Dietrich Bonhoeffer and secular theology -- Is God present in the world? -- Restoration : Sallie McFague and liberal theology -- What can Christians learn from the wider culture? -- Incarnation : Karl Rahner and neo-thomism -- What is the meaning of Christ for twenty-first century Christians? -- Crucifixion : Jurgen Moltmann and political theology -- What is the meaning of Christ's death? -- Resurrection : Stanley Hauerwas and postliberal theology -- What does the resurrection mean for christian life? -- Pentecost : john cobb, jr. and pluralism -- How does christianity relate to other religions? -- The end of time : Wolfhart Pannenberg and hermeneutical theology -- Is there a final goal for human history?
